Ordinals
beta
Sat 1879895105417364
decimal
63707.1305417364
percentile
3.7597902108347276%
name
mbvrjmewwiqf
cycle
0
epoch
2
block
63707
offset
1305417364
timestamp
2024-03-07 10:34:32 UTC
rarity
common
prev
next